Magnitude 5.0 Quake Rocks Texas Panhandle, No Injuries

Story summary
  • USGS reported a magnitude 5.0 earthquake in the Texas Panhandle at 5:21 a.m. Thursday, 2026-07-23.
  • The epicenter lay 24 miles northwest of Miami, 24 miles south-southeast of Spearman, and 3.5 miles deep.
  • Shaking was felt in Amarillo, Lubbock, Oklahoma City, Tulsa, Pampa, Mobeetie, White Deer, western Oklahoma and southwestern Kansas, with no injuries.
  • Scientists say it is the strongest Texas Panhandle quake since 1900, the fourth magnitude-4-plus event, and aftershocks could follow.
